What does TSI mean for Polo?

TSI’ stands for Turbocharged Stratified Injection and is a type of turbocharged petrol engine that Volkswagen produces. TSI: Turbocharged Stratified Injection 🡫 TSI stands for Turbocharged Stratified Injection, which is a technology used in many of Volkswagen’s gasoline engines. This system combines turbocharging with direct fuel injection to deliver an exceptional balance of power and efficiency.Turbo Stratified Injection – TSI TSI engines are compact, high-powered and use less fuel. TSI technology blends the best of our TDI diesel and FSI (fuel stratified direct injection) petrol engines to give you excellent driveability and outstanding fuel economy.TSI engines generally consume less fuel and provide advantages in terms of emission values. It works with a combination of turbocharging and direct injection, offering repeated performance.TSI technology brings more efficiency from smaller units — resulting in the ability to travel longer distances from less fuel. Built to be strong and light, TSI engines all deliver high specific torque from much lower revs, to make Volkswagen cars more lively, economical and clean-running.They also usually provide better performance than TDI engines, thanks to their quick acceleration and lightweight build.

Is the 2018 VW Polo reliable?

The Polo finished in third place out of 18 entries in the small car class in our latest What Car? Reliability Survey. It scored 98.
